Overview

PAS 8810:2016 provides a comprehensive code of practice for the design of concrete segmental tunnel linings. This standard is essential for civil engineering professionals involved in tunnel construction and design, ensuring that projects meet safety, durability, and performance requirements. The guidance offered in this standard is applicable to various types of tunnels, including those for transportation, utilities, and other infrastructure projects.

Key Requirements

The standard outlines several key requirements that must be adhered to during the design process:

  • Material Specifications: The standard specifies the types of concrete and reinforcement materials suitable for segmental linings, ensuring structural integrity and longevity.
  • Design Principles: It provides design principles that account for ground conditions, loading scenarios, and environmental factors, which are critical for the safety and functionality of tunnels.
  • Construction Techniques: Guidance on construction techniques is included to facilitate the effective implementation of segmental linings, addressing issues such as joint design and segment placement.
  • Quality Control: The standard emphasizes the importance of quality control measures throughout the design and construction phases to ensure compliance with specified requirements.
